Po Campo Vernon Bike Trunk Bag
Don't limit your adventures with limited space. The Po Campo Vernon Bike Trunk bag was crafted to comfortably store snacks, clothes and whatever else you need for a carefree ride.




- 4 heavy-duty hook-and-loop straps secure the bag to the rear rack
- Designed to fit most rectangular rear racks (rack widths between 4 in. and 9 in.), including popular e-bike racks
- Vegan, waterproof fabrics to keep your stuff dry in the rain
- Reflective accents and spot for clipping on a bike light (not included) for extra visibility at night
- 4 exterior pockets, including a phone pocket, water bottle pocket and bottom pocket for bike lock
- 6 internal pockets, including 1 zippered pocket
- Water-protected zippers
- Roll-top closure for expandable storage and rain protection
- Bottom zippered compartment for bike storage
- Brightly colored lining fabric makes it easy to find things inside the bag; made with Reboyarn® recycled water bottle fabric
- Care instructions: For best results, hand-wash in cold water
- Machine wash delicate in cold water, front loader only; air dry only; machine washing may degrade the reflective pattern over time
Imported.

Gear Capacity (L) | 15.7 liters |
Gear Capacity (cu. in.) | 958 cubic inches |
Material(s) | 100% recycled polyester |
Dimensions | 12 x 9 x 7 inches |
Weight | 1 lb. 5 oz. |
Sustainability | Contains recycled materials |

Great bag with one issue
This is a well-made and conceived bag. The style and utility aspects are great as well. I love it, except that my rear rack is fairly narrow and the bottom of the bag is soft causing it to shift over the side of the rack when on bumpy terrain. I put a thin board in the lock compartment at the base of the bag and that fixed it, but it would have been better to have either a firmer bottom or straps better than the velcro to make it more secure.

Good, except for the u-lock compartment
I bought this bag because it is expandable, so I can stuff my excess commuter gear in it when I'm not wearing it, and so I can stash my Kryptonite U-lock in the advertised compartment. Unfortunately, the lock is not remotely secure and will fall out eventually if you are riding on uneven terrain (as you often find in cities.) Mine fell out towards the end of my commute with a big crash, so at least I heard it fall and went back to get it. Just be aware that if you have a decent U-lock, it will not be secure in this thing.
